## Description

Released in 2000, the Pokémon Base Set 2 Charmander #69 card represents a cornerstone of the early Trading Card Game era. As a Basic Fire-type Pokémon, this card offers 50 HP and serves as a critical starter for decks requiring immediate fire energy deployment. The card features the distinctive artwork style of Mitsuhiro Arita, whose illustrations defined the visual identity of the Base Set 2 expansion. Collectors often seek this card number to complete their Base Set 2 sets, appreciating its role in the franchise's history. The card's mechanics allow for strategic energy discard via its Ember attack, providing utility in gameplay. ## FAQ

### Is Charmander #69 from the original Base Set?

No, this card is from the Base Set 2 expansion released in 2000. It is distinct from the original 1999 Base Set, though it features the same character and similar card number.

### What type of Pokémon is Charmander #69?

Charmander #69 is a Basic Fire-type Pokémon. It requires Fire Energy cards to use its attacks and is essential for strategies focused on early-game fire damage.

### Who illustrated the Base Set 2 Charmander card?

The artwork for this card was created by Mitsuhiro Arita, a prominent artist who illustrated many key Pokémon cards during the early years of the Trading Card Game.
